linux服务端日志中截取自己所需要的部分

近期开发一个图片处理的业务,涉及base64字符串解析的问题,为方便与友商间接口调试,日志中保存Base64.日,想想就肝儿疼,记录下来容易,取的时候难.为准确提取,配合两条命令即可.

1.获取日志所在行数

vim命令:

vim **.log
set nu

grep关键字获取:

grep -n "业务有关的关键字"  **.log

2.取出指定行并转存

sed -n '开始行数,结束行数p'  待截取的文件  >> 保存的新文件 # 此处起止行号一致即可

F0221 18:07:16.126088  5339 cudnn_deconv_layer.cpp:53] Check failed: status == CUDNN_STATUS_SUCCESS (4 vs. 0)  CUDNN_STATUS_INTERNAL_ERROR
posted @ 2019-01-25 16:24  来兮子宁  阅读(1618)  评论(0编辑  收藏  举报